Output c433f33db34aae6239888c8ddf10613f06508d5bd62a67e2c5ca8eb0c15109ba:0

value
614168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a1c8f63459d08cabdec006f33c839cdcd8555f OP_EQUAL
address
3MSTgzs5xzQnLLcUMV8yLobaLg9fLHJduB
transaction
c433f33db34aae6239888c8ddf10613f06508d5bd62a67e2c5ca8eb0c15109ba
confirmations
94107
spent
true